当前位置: 首页 > news >正文

西安做网站那家公司好短视频运营

西安做网站那家公司好,短视频运营,企业查询软件排行榜,专做蔬菜水果的网站原论文:The Hadoop Distributed File System (MSST’10) HDFS关键技术要点概览 设计目标:HDFS旨在可靠地存储大型数据集,并以高带宽流式传输这些数据集到用户应用程序。它通过在大量服务器上分布存储和计算资源,使得资源可以随着需求的增长而扩展,同时保持经济高效。架构组…

原论文:The Hadoop Distributed File System (MSST’10)

HDFS关键技术要点概览

  1. 设计目标:HDFS旨在可靠地存储大型数据集,并以高带宽流式传输这些数据集到用户应用程序。它通过在大量服务器上分布存储和计算资源,使得资源可以随着需求的增长而扩展,同时保持经济高效。
  2. 架构组成:HDFS是Hadoop项目的一部分,包括了分布式文件系统、MapReduce计算框架、HBase列式存储系统、Pig数据流语言、Hive数据仓库基础设施、ZooKeeper分布式协调服务等多个组件。
  3. 存储和元数据分离:HDFS将文件系统元数据和应用数据分开存储。元数据存储在专用的NameNode服务器上,而应用数据存储在DataNode服务器上。
  4. 数据复制:HDFS不像传统的文件系统使用RAID等数据保护机制,而是通过在多个DataNode上复制文件内容来确保数据的可靠性。这种策略不仅保证了数据的持久性,还提高了数据传输带宽,并为计算任务提供了更多的机会来靠近所需数据。
  5. NameNode和DataNode:NameNode维护文件系统的namespace tree和block到DataNode的映射关系。DataNode则存储实际的数据块,并与NameNode通信以报告其健康状况和存储状态。
  6. 客户端操作:HDFS客户端提供了一系列文件系统操作,如读写文件、创建和删除目录等。客户端与NameNode交互以获取文件块的位置信息,然后直接与DataNode通信来读取或写入数据。
  7. 容错和数据完整性:HDFS通过复制数据块来提高容错能力。如果检测到数据块损坏,HDFS会从其他DataNode获取有效副本。此外,HDFS还提供了块扫描器来定期检查数据块的完整性。
  8. 平衡器(Balancer):为了确保集群中数据的均匀分布,HDFS提供了一个平衡器工具,它可以将数据从一个DataNode复制到另一个DataNode,以平衡集群中的磁盘空间使用。
  9. 升级和快照:HDFS支持在软件升级期间创建文件系统快照,以便在升级导致数据损坏时可以回滚到升级前的状态。
  10. 性能基准测试:论文提供了HDFS在不同操作(如读取、写入、追加)下的性能基准测试结果,以及在生产环境中的实际性能表现。
  11. 未来工作:论文讨论了HDFS未来的发展方向,包括提高NameNode的可扩展性、实现自动化故障转移、支持多个namespace以及改进集群间的协作。

HDFS原论文阅读

Introduction

  • Hadoop提供了一个分布式文件系统和一个基于MapReduce实现的对超大数据集的分析和转换的框架。

  • Hadoop的重要特点:数据的分割、横跨成千上万个主机的计算、在接近数据的地方并行执行应用程序的计算。

  • Hadoop集群通过简单地增加服务器来扩展计算容量、存储容量和IO带宽。

  • Hadoop 项目的组成元件

    • 在这里插入图片描述
  • Hadoop将元数据存储在NameNode上,将应用程序数据存储在DataNode上,所有服务器通过TCP-based协议连接和通信。

  • 和GFS类似,Hadoop通过存储多个副本在DataNodes上来实现数据的可靠性。

  • 一个文件通过一个哈希函数将名称映射到特定的MDS(namespace服务器)。

Architecture

NameNodes

  • HDFS namespace是一个文件和目录的层级结构。在NameNode中,文件和目录是通过inodes来呈现的,内容包括属性值(如允许的权限)、修改和访问时间、namespace和磁盘空间配额等。
  • 文件内容被分割成(默认为128MB大小的)块,然后每个块独立地在其他DataNodes上有多个副本(一般为三副本)。
  • Namenode保存着namespace tree以及blocks到DataNode的映射表(文件数据的物理位置)。
  • 想要读取文件的 HDFS clients首先会联系 NameNode 以获取组成文件的数据块位置,然后从最靠近client的 DataNode 读取块内容。在写入数据时,clients会要求 NameNode 指定由三个DataNodes来管理数据块副本。然后,clients以流水线方式向DataNodes写入数据。
  • HDFS将整个namespace存储在RAM中。命名系统元数据image由inode的数据和属于每个文件的block list组成,存储在本地主机本地文件系统中的image持久记录称为checkpoint,NameNode 还会在本地主机的本地文件系统中存储名为jo

文章转载自:
http://brimmy.tbjb.cn
http://giver.tbjb.cn
http://kickstand.tbjb.cn
http://klaxon.tbjb.cn
http://conversus.tbjb.cn
http://penster.tbjb.cn
http://goup.tbjb.cn
http://grolier.tbjb.cn
http://nicotin.tbjb.cn
http://ssr.tbjb.cn
http://anaclitic.tbjb.cn
http://stricture.tbjb.cn
http://righteously.tbjb.cn
http://corpse.tbjb.cn
http://areaway.tbjb.cn
http://cephalopod.tbjb.cn
http://tempt.tbjb.cn
http://subfamily.tbjb.cn
http://picadillo.tbjb.cn
http://copolymerization.tbjb.cn
http://glm.tbjb.cn
http://hydrosulfuric.tbjb.cn
http://heliconia.tbjb.cn
http://vertumnus.tbjb.cn
http://blowhard.tbjb.cn
http://unconstant.tbjb.cn
http://juju.tbjb.cn
http://aqueous.tbjb.cn
http://rosamund.tbjb.cn
http://yhwh.tbjb.cn
http://vulgarly.tbjb.cn
http://aeromechanics.tbjb.cn
http://mosaic.tbjb.cn
http://vitriolate.tbjb.cn
http://anachronistic.tbjb.cn
http://jawbreaker.tbjb.cn
http://semester.tbjb.cn
http://posturepedic.tbjb.cn
http://homopolar.tbjb.cn
http://caseinate.tbjb.cn
http://villa.tbjb.cn
http://harvey.tbjb.cn
http://rehospitalization.tbjb.cn
http://befuddle.tbjb.cn
http://antitone.tbjb.cn
http://sportscast.tbjb.cn
http://immure.tbjb.cn
http://fitch.tbjb.cn
http://discoid.tbjb.cn
http://injured.tbjb.cn
http://fancydan.tbjb.cn
http://behove.tbjb.cn
http://skidproof.tbjb.cn
http://opponent.tbjb.cn
http://hadst.tbjb.cn
http://surfmanship.tbjb.cn
http://presumably.tbjb.cn
http://nonactin.tbjb.cn
http://nomism.tbjb.cn
http://screenwiper.tbjb.cn
http://abortion.tbjb.cn
http://dermatogen.tbjb.cn
http://untechnical.tbjb.cn
http://reconcentrate.tbjb.cn
http://ctenophore.tbjb.cn
http://longstanding.tbjb.cn
http://goatsucker.tbjb.cn
http://chomskian.tbjb.cn
http://workshop.tbjb.cn
http://varistor.tbjb.cn
http://bronchus.tbjb.cn
http://hybridisable.tbjb.cn
http://putschist.tbjb.cn
http://catechist.tbjb.cn
http://aluminium.tbjb.cn
http://satanize.tbjb.cn
http://buck.tbjb.cn
http://exhort.tbjb.cn
http://inerrability.tbjb.cn
http://goldbeater.tbjb.cn
http://americologue.tbjb.cn
http://rebirth.tbjb.cn
http://roentgenograph.tbjb.cn
http://moisturize.tbjb.cn
http://gestosis.tbjb.cn
http://trendline.tbjb.cn
http://epeirogenesis.tbjb.cn
http://ranging.tbjb.cn
http://regimen.tbjb.cn
http://resource.tbjb.cn
http://landward.tbjb.cn
http://carcase.tbjb.cn
http://mannikin.tbjb.cn
http://heartsease.tbjb.cn
http://lobola.tbjb.cn
http://splice.tbjb.cn
http://propagator.tbjb.cn
http://unshorn.tbjb.cn
http://hsus.tbjb.cn
http://accompaniment.tbjb.cn
http://www.dt0577.cn/news/81324.html

相关文章:

  • 互联网装修平台可靠吗文登seo排名
  • 珠海企业网站建站搭建网站需要什么技术
  • 推荐大良网站建设南宁网络推广有限公司
  • 品牌建设传播网站公司网络推广合作协议
  • 深圳网站建设服务公司竞价推广工具
  • 北京网站seo排名优化软文营销文章范文
  • 在wordpress中设置mx记录青岛seo代理计费
  • 天河区疫情最新消息百度seo排名优化软件分类
  • 活动策划公司主要做什么网络优化公司排名
  • 网站如何快速被安装百度到桌面
  • 宁波快速制作网站推广联系方式
  • 新闻网站建设合同seo快速优化技术
  • 做网站建设的前景自动点击器
  • 做中药材生意哪个网站靠谱郑州企业网络推广外包
  • 如何建设提卡网站电商运营的基本流程
  • 网站建设开发案例网站建设流程步骤
  • 福田企业网站建设seo在线优化工具
  • 毕业设计做网站简单吗小程序商城制作一个需要多少钱
  • 网站制作与网站建设整合营销策略
  • 网站空间如何选择百度经验官网首页
  • 建设人行官方网站下载手机网站百度关键词排名查询
  • 杭州哪家公司做网站比较好什么是软文
  • 什么电脑做网站前段用上海网站推广公司
  • 网站改版会降权吗seo搜索优化招聘
  • 做拼团网站佛山疫情最新情况
  • 网站定制合同seo怎么才能优化好
  • 网站付款方式软文是什么意思
  • 35互联做网站好吗重庆seo技术教程博客
  • 公司运营策划方案深圳优化公司
  • 物流网站怎么做武汉网站建设方案优化